Understanding Your Parwaz Card

The Parwaz Card works as a fast-track identity verification tool at selected airports. Unlike a passport, it does not replace visa requirements or other travel documents but acts as a complementary tool for immigration clearance. It is linked directly to your passport and stores digital verification of your personal information, making your entry and exit process faster.

Important points to understand about your card:

  • It only works at supported international airports
  • It must always be presented alongside a valid passport
  • Misuse or outdated information can result in rejection or cancellation

By understanding its purpose, you can ensure that the card serves its intended function without any complications.

First Steps After Receiving Your Card

The first action after receiving your Parwaz Card should be to verify all personal details carefully. Mistakes in your name, passport number, or CNIC/NICOP can create problems during immigration clearance. Many travelers overlook this step, which later results in delays or even denial of entry.

Check the following:

  • Your full name exactly matches your passport
  • Passport number is correct
  • CNIC or NICOP number is accurate
  • Date of birth matches official documents
  • Card validity and expiration date

Taking a few minutes to check these details ensures a smoother experience at the airport. If you notice any errors, report them immediately to avoid complications.

Linking Your Parwaz Card With Passport Records

Your card must be linked to the passport used during the application. Without this link, your Parwaz Card will not function at immigration. This step is critical, especially if you plan to renew your passport shortly after receiving the card.

Important instructions:

  • Ensure your passport is valid before traveling
  • Avoid renewing your passport immediately after getting the card
  • Update your card after passport renewal to maintain validity

A linked and updated card guarantees that you will benefit from fast-track immigration and avoid unnecessary verification issues.

Updating Your Parwaz Card Information

Life changes, and so does your information. Your Parwaz Card must be updated if you renew your passport, change your name, or update your CNIC/NICOP. Failure to update your card can cause delays at immigration and may prevent entry or exit.

Update your card when:

  • You renew your passport
  • Your CNIC or NICOP number changes
  • You legally change your name

Keeping your card updated ensures a hassle-free airport experience and avoids unnecessary delays.

Lost or Damaged Card Protocol

Losing or damaging your Parwaz Card can be stressful, but quick action helps manage the situation. Always report the loss immediately and apply for a replacement. Carry official proof of the report until the new card arrives to avoid travel issues.

Steps to follow:

  • Report loss or damage to authorities immediately
  • Apply for a replacement card as soon as possible
  • Carry official proof of the report during travel
  • Never use someone elseโ€™s card

Prompt action ensures minimal disruption to your travel plans.
